Ingredients For sour cream onion ring burgers
-
vegetable oil
-
2 cbuttermilk
-
1 csour cream, fat-free
-
1 lgonion, cut into 1" thick slices, seperated into rings
-
1 1/2 call purpose flour
-
1/4 cscallions (both greens & whites), finely chopped
-
kosher salt & pepper
-
2 lbground beef, lean
-
1/4 cworcestershire sauce, reduced sodium
-
olive oil, extra virgin
-
1/4 cketchup
-
1 clovegarlic, minced
-
1 Tbspparsley flakes
-
1 Tbspdill, fresh
-
1 Tbspchives, bunch
-
1 Tbsplemon juice
-
1/4 tsptabasco
-
4buns or rolls
-
romaine lettuce leaves, chopped
How To Make sour cream onion ring burgers
-
1Fill deep fryer with vegetable oil; heat to 350 degrees F. Mix 1 1/2 C buttermilk, 1/2 C sour cream; mix well; add onion rings; soak for about 15 minutes. On plate, toss flour with scallions; season with salt & pepper. Dip onion rings into flour mixture; then in buttermilk mixture; then again in flour mixture. Fry 1 - 2 rings at a time; turning once, until golden, about 4 minutes. Transfer to rack & cool completely.
-
2Heat grill to medium high heat. Mix beef, worceshershire, pepper & salt. Divide beef into 4 patties. Drizzle with olive oil. Cook burgers 5 minutes per side (medium).
-
3Mix remaining buttermilk, sour cream, ketchup, garlic, herbs, lemon juice, salt, pepper & tabasco; mix well. Place burgers on bottom roll/bun; top with lettuce, onion rings & dressing; top off with top roll/bun.
